Color: #0B063C

#0B063C Color Information

#0B063C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#0B063C. A complement of this color would be #373C06, perceived brightness is 0.05, and the grayscale version is #212121.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 246°,a saturation of 82%, and a lightness of 13%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 246°, a saturation of 100%, and a value of 100%.

In a RGB color space, #0B063C is composed of 4% red, 2% green and 24%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82% cyan, 90% magenta, 0% yellow and 76%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 0.48, x: 0.1874, and y: 0.1046.

Triadic Colors of #0B063C

Triadic colors are three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, including #0B063C. They create vibrant and balanced color schemes, perfect for designs that need contrast and harmony.

Analogous Colors of #0B063C

Analogous colors are adjacent to #0B063C on the color wheel. They create harmonious and visually pleasing designs, ideal for projects that need a cohesive look.

Monochromatic Colors of #0B063C

Monochromatic colors are variations of #0B063C, including its shades, tints, and tones. They create elegant and minimalistic designs with a unified color theme.

Complementary Color of #0B063C

The complementary color of #0B063C is opposite it on the color wheel. Complementary colors provide strong contrast and are ideal for designs that need visual impact and attention.
